#47fd5d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#47fd5d is composed of 27.8% red, 99.2% green and 36.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.2%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 127.3 degrees, a saturation of 97.8% and a lightness of 63.5%. #47fd5d color hex could be obtained by blending #8effba with #00fb00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

Shades and Tints of #47fd5d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a01 is the darkest color, while #f6fff7 is the lightest one.
